It's About The Money - A New York Yankees BlogSometimes, the answer might be the easiest and most obvious one: The left-hander is expected to command at least $100 million as the top starting pitcher in free agency, and Blake said Sabathia has shared no inside information about his preferred destinations. Sabathia hails from the Bay Area and has said he is shopping for a home in Southern California. "I think he wants to be close to home," Blake said. "I think it would be in his best interest to stay in the National League. "Why? "Just because he rakes," Blake ...

MLB Rumors - MLBTradeRumors.com — ... An executive who knows C.C. Sabathia well told Heyman the pitcher's first choice in free agency is the Giants.  It's not a great fit, as starting pitching is the Giants' strength and Sabathia would add another $100MM+ contract to their rotation.  The Yankees are considered the offseason frontrunners for Sabathia, though former teammate Casey Blake sees C.C. in Dodger blue. ...
